What do these terms mean?
- ABS
- The Australian Bureau of Statistics, the source of the population and SEIFA figures.
- SEIFA
- Socio-Economic Indexes for Areas: the ABS ranking of areas by relative socio-economic advantage and disadvantage.
- IRSAD
- Index of Relative Socio-economic Advantage and Disadvantage, one of the SEIFA indexes. Shown in deciles from 1 (most disadvantaged) to 10 (most advantaged).
- CC BY
- A Creative Commons Attribution licence: the data is free to reuse, including commercially, as long as the source is attributed.
- YoY
- Year on year: a change measured against the same point twelve months earlier.
- AU
- Australia or Australian, for example a trial with at least one Australian site.
- P1+2+3
- Phase 1 plus Phase 2 plus Phase 3 registered trials combined, a measure of overall registered research activity for a condition.
- Condition acronyms
- ADHD: attention deficit hyperactivity disorder. COPD: chronic obstructive pulmonary disease. OCD: obsessive compulsive disorder. PTSD: post traumatic stress disorder.
